Techead is partnering with our manufacturing client in Nashville to help them hire a senior-level IT Change Management Lead to support a strategic manufacturing footprint transformation, including the startup of a new greenfield facility and the decommissioning of a legacy plant. This role will drive end-to-end IT change coordination across business, IT, operations, and engineering, ensuring seamless system integrations, validated processes, and successful user adoption.

Key Responsibilities

  • Program & Change Leadership: Define and execute the IT change management strategy for site startup and legacy site closure. Serve as the primary liaison between cross-functional teams to align system readiness, dependencies, and cutover plans.

  • Systems Implementation & Integration: Coordinate the deployment of enterprise and shop-floor systems (MES, ERP, WMS, core infrastructure) while overseeing data migration and cutover execution.

  • Validation & Testing: Lead oversight and execution of User Acceptance Testing (UAT) along with Installation, Operational, and Performance Qualifications (IQ/OQ/PQ) to ensure compliance with relevant standards.

  • Training & Adoption: Develop training strategies, SOPs, and job aids to ensure operational readiness and user adoption across all plant personnel.

  • Cutover & Hypercare: Manage go-live cutover execution, establish the post-implementation hypercare support model, and track stabilization metrics.

Required Qualifications & Skills

  • Experience: Proven track record with greenfield plant implementations and/or facility shutdowns.

  • Systems Knowledge: Deep familiarity with core manufacturing environments (ERP, MES, WMS, shop floor tech).

  • Testing & Compliance: Hands-on experience with validation protocols (UAT, IQ/OQ/PQ); regulated industry background (e.g., CPG, pharma, industrial) strongly preferred.

  • Leadership: Demonstrated capability leading cross-functional teams and managing executive stakeholders in fast-paced environments.
